Tip 1: Be Clear and Specific in Your Prompts

One of the key ways to get the most accurate and relevant responses from ChatGPT is to craft clear and specific prompts. The more detailed you are in your request, the better the model can understand and respond appropriately.

How to Write Effective Prompts:

  1. Define Your Objective
    Determine what you want to achieve with your interaction. Are you looking for information, help with writing, or simply a conversation? Knowing your goal will guide your prompt creation.

  2. Use Complete Sentences
    Phrasing your prompts in complete sentences helps the AI understand context. Instead of saying “weather,” you could ask, “What’s the weather forecast for New York City this weekend?”

  3. Provide Context
    If you need specific information, provide background knowledge or details. For example, if you’re writing a story about a dragon, you might say, “Can you give me ideas for a character development arc for a dragon in a fantasy story?”

Examples of Clear Prompts:

  • “I need help writing a cover letter for a marketing job at XYZ Company.”
  • “Explain the concept of blockchain in simple terms.”
  • “What are some healthy dinner recipes that include chicken and vegetables?”

By being explicit in your prompts, you help ChatGPT deliver more helpful and targeted responses.

Tip 2: Experiment with Different Styles and Tones

Another powerful feature of ChatGPT is its flexibility in responding to various tones and styles. Depending on your needs, you can request the AI to adopt a particular voice or writing level.

How to Experiment with Styles:

  1. Choose a Tone
    Think about the emotion or voice you’d like to convey. Do you want a formal response or something more casual? You can specify this in your prompt. For instance, “Explain quantum physics as if you’re talking to a 10-year-old.”

  2. Request Formatting
    If you’re looking for structured content, let the AI know. You might say, “Create a bulleted list of the top ten benefits of meditation.”

  3. Specify Length
    The length of the response can also be adjusted based on your requirements. If you need a brief summary, ask, “Can you summarize the benefits of exercise in three sentences?”

Examples of Tone Variations:

  • Formal: “Could you provide a comprehensive analysis of the renewable energy sector in Europe?”
  • Casual: “Hey, can you give me some tips for traveling on a budget?”
  • Creative: “Write a poem about a rainy day in the park.”

By experimenting with different styles and formats, you can unlock a diverse range of outputs from ChatGPT, enhancing creativity and clarity in your projects.

Tip 3: Use Follow-Up Questions for Deeper Insights

ChatGPT is great for one-off answers, but its potential truly shines when you engage in a back-and-forth conversation. Using follow-up questions allows you to dig deeper and clarify any points of confusion.

How to Effectively Engage with Follow-Up Questions:

  1. Build on Responses
    After receiving an answer, think about what else you want to know. If the AI provides a list of tips for study habits, you might ask for a detailed explanation of one specific tip.

  2. Clarify Ambiguous Points
    If something isn’t clear, asking a follow-up question can lead to better understanding. For example, after receiving information on blockchain, you could ask, “Can you explain how blockchain ensures security?”

  3. Encourage Exploration
    If you’re curious about a topic, you can prompt the AI to explore it further. If you’ve discussed the benefits of yoga, you might say, “What are some common misconceptions about yoga practices?”

Examples of Follow-Up Questions:

  • “Can you tell me more about the impact of renewable energy on job creation?”
  • “I’d like to know why you think meditation is beneficial for mental health.”
  • “What are some practical steps I can take to implement the suggestions you just listed?”

Using follow-up questions not only enhances the depth of information you receive but also makes the conversation feel more interactive and engaging.
